At 16 years old, Sunshine Machine is the definition of a gentle old soul. With his soft curly coat, soulful eyes, and heart-melting cuddles, this poodle mix is a sweet reminder of how special senior dogs truly are. Sunshine has been diagnosed with Cushing's Disease, and while it's a serious condition, he's shown some signs of improvement since starting treatment. His lab work came back mostly normal, which gives us hope—but he’s still navigating some bumps in the road. His body is adjusting to medication, and while it’s helping with some symptoms (like frequent urination), it’s also caused some difficult side effects—nausea, vomiting, constipation, and a loss of appetite. Right now, Sunshine needs someone who can provide patient, loving care while he figures out what works best for his body. He is struggling with eating and may need to be force fed. It’s a delicate balance—but one filled with potential, if the right person can help him through this next stage of his journey. Despite it all, Sunshine Machine still lives up to his name. Once he’s comfortable, he loves short walks, gentle play, and curling up right next to you for a snuggle. He has so much love left to give—it just takes someone willing to slow down and walk alongside him.

Meet Lady PabloShe's been recently paired with a couple of sweet makeover agents, her foster parents, who along with the sponsored care she receives from her friends at ClassicCaninesATX, are restoring her body and spirit. She had been left behind in the washroom of an apartment building, heavily matted into a large fur ball. We don't believe she was ever left outdoors. Someone taught this sweet baby love, they simply did not have the ability to care for her.She's spayed and heartworm negative. Her weight is perfect. Her matts have been shaved off and for the first time in years she is walking on her real paws, she can feel wind on her skin, her body is capable of full stretches, she can run and fully "feel" again. With that comes time to adjust to her new body and touch, requiring understanding, patience and light management by her VIPs. She loves love and has a spirit that will warm your soul, but can be subject to occasional startles--her body is new to her..Lady Pablo seems to be very content near cats.She's had limited engagement with dogs and seems to mostly co-exist, although we think she would prefer to have all of the people attention for herself.Her ideal person or people will have some experience with small dogs that need a little extra help and guidance in life, It's her turn to catch up for all the years she's lost out on.Interested in learning more?Click on her link to reach her foster parents. Gus has displaced due to his prior owner's dementia. He had been with her since she got him as a puppy back in 2017. I am currently fostering this adorable little goofball and I must say I've never had a dog so absurdly happy to see me. About: * Great on a martingale leash while walking. Minor tugging for smells, but does not jump or bark at other dogs or people when passing. * Will sleep in his bed, kennel, or on the couch when things are quiet. Will bark at doorbell, but is otherwise very chill. * Will let you know when he needs to go to the bathroom. * Good in the car. Will quietly sit on a seat. * Very food motivated. Will take to training if consistent. Already knows where to wait and sit to have his leash put on to go outside. * I am able to bathe him easily without issue. Only a little afraid of the dryer. * Nervous in indoor public places like PetCo. Will bite groomer, vet. Needs to be muzzled. * Scared of new people but warms up fast.
